public static Timelapse UpdateStatus(string code, int userId, TimelapseStatus status)
{
var client = new RestClient(Settings.TimelapseAPIUrl);
var request = new RestRequest("v1/timelapses/" + code + "/status/" + (int)status + "/users/" + userId, Method.POST);
var timelapsedata = client.Execute<Timelapse>(request);
Timelapse timelapse = timelapsedata.Data;
if (timelapsedata == null || timelapsedata.Data == null)
return new Timelapse();
return timelapse;
}